The Sellout
It's been three years since we've had a new record from 6ft soulstress Macy Gray and while we weren't exactly chomping at the bit to get our mitts on her fifth LP, I must admit her hickory-smoked vocals are always welcome in Camp HP. Thankfully, 'The Sellout' does not refer to Gray losing her musical integrity, but that doesn't mean it's a particularly potent song either. That delightful rasp is still there but sadly, it's wasted on a tired melody and some rather prosaic pop.
